+<?php
+ /*
+ pRadar - class to draw radar charts
+
+ Version : 2.1.2
+ Made by : Jean-Damien POGOLOTTI
+ Last Update : 03/08/11
+
+ This file can be distributed under the license you can find at :
+
+ http://www.pchart.net/license
+
+ You can find the whole class documentation on the pChart web site.
+ */
+
+ define("SEGMENT_HEIGHT_AUTO" , 690001);
+
+ define("RADAR_LAYOUT_STAR" , 690011);
+ define("RADAR_LAYOUT_CIRCLE" , 690012);
+
+ define("RADAR_LABELS_ROTATED" , 690021);
+ define("RADAR_LABELS_HORIZONTAL" , 690022);
+
+ /* pRadar class definition */
+ class pRadar
+ {
+ var $pChartObject;
+
+ /* Class creator */
+ function pRadar()
+ { }
+
+ /* Draw a radar chart */
+ function drawRadar($Object,$Values,$Format="")
+ {
+ $this->pChartObject = $Object;
+
+ $AxisR = isset($Format["AxisR"]) ? $Format["AxisR"] : 60;
+ $AxisG = isset($Format["AxisG"]) ? $Format["AxisG"] : 60;
+ $AxisB = isset($Format["AxisB"]) ? $Format["AxisB"] : 60;
+ $AxisAlpha = isset($Format["AxisAlpha"]) ? $Format["AxisAlpha"] : 50;
+ $AxisRotation = isset($Format["AxisRotation"]) ? $Format["AxisRotation"] : 0;
+ $DrawTicks = isset($Format["DrawTicks"]) ? $Format["DrawTicks"] : TRUE;
+ $TicksLength = isset($Format["TicksLength"]) ? $Format["TicksLength"] : 2;
+ $DrawAxisValues = isset($Format["DrawAxisValues"]) ? $Format["DrawAxisValues"] : TRUE;
+ $AxisBoxRounded = isset($Format["AxisBoxRounded"]) ? $Format["AxisBoxRounded"] : TRUE;
+ $AxisFontName = isset($Format["AxisFontName"]) ? $Format["AxisFontName"] : $this->pChartObject->FontName;
+ $AxisFontSize = isset($Format["AxisFontSize"]) ? $Format["AxisFontSize"] : $this->pChartObject->FontSize;
+ $WriteValues = isset($Format["WriteValues"]) ? $Format["WriteValues"] : FALSE;
+ $WriteValuesInBubble = isset($Format["WriteValuesInBubble"]) ? $Format["WriteValuesInBubble"] : TRUE;
+ $ValueFontName = isset($Format["ValueFontName"]) ? $Format["ValueFontName"] : $this->pChartObject->FontName;
+ $ValueFontSize = isset($Format["ValueFontSize"]) ? $Format["ValueFontSize"] : $this->pChartObject->FontSize;
+ $ValuePadding = isset($Format["ValuePadding"]) ? $Format["ValuePadding"] : 4;
+ $OuterBubbleRadius = isset($Format["OuterBubbleRadius"]) ? $Format["OuterBubbleRadius"] : 2;
+ $OuterBubbleR = isset($Format["OuterBubbleR"]) ? $Format["OuterBubbleR"] : VOID;
+ $OuterBubbleG = isset($Format["OuterBubbleG"]) ? $Format["OuterBubbleG"] : VOID;
+ $OuterBubbleB = isset($Format["OuterBubbleB"]) ? $Format["OuterBubbleB"] : VOID;
+ $OuterBubbleAlpha = isset($Format["OuterBubbleAlpha"]) ? $Format["OuterBubbleAlpha"] : 100;
+ $InnerBubbleR = isset($Format["InnerBubbleR"]) ? $Format["InnerBubbleR"] : 255;
+ $InnerBubbleG = isset($Format["InnerBubbleG"]) ? $Format["InnerBubbleG"] : 255;
+ $InnerBubbleB = isset($Format["InnerBubbleB"]) ? $Format["InnerBubbleB"] : 255;
+ $InnerBubbleAlpha = isset($Format["InnerBubbleAlpha"]) ? $Format["InnerBubbleAlpha"] : 100;
+ $DrawBackground = isset($Format["DrawBackground"]) ? $Format["DrawBackground"] : TRUE;
+ $BackgroundR = isset($Format["BackgroundR"]) ? $Format["BackgroundR"] : 255;
+ $BackgroundG = isset($Format["BackgroundG"]) ? $Format["BackgroundG"] : 255;
+ $BackgroundB = isset($Format["BackgroundB"]) ? $Format["BackgroundB"] : 255;
+ $BackgroundAlpha = isset($Format["BackgroundAlpha"]) ? $Format["BackgroundAlpha"] : 50;
+ $BackgroundGradient= isset($Format["BackgroundGradient"]) ? $Format["BackgroundGradient"] : NULL;
+ $Layout = isset($Format["Layout"]) ? $Format["Layout"] : RADAR_LAYOUT_STAR;
+ $SegmentHeight = isset($Format["SegmentHeight"]) ? $Format["SegmentHeight"] : SEGMENT_HEIGHT_AUTO;
+ $Segments = isset($Format["Segments"]) ? $Format["Segments"] : 4;
+ $WriteLabels = isset($Format["WriteLabels"]) ? $Format["WriteLabels"] : TRUE;
+ $SkipLabels = isset($Format["SkipLabels"]) ? $Format["SkipLabels"] : 1;
+ $LabelMiddle = isset($Format["LabelMiddle"]) ? $Format["LabelMiddle"] : FALSE;
+ $LabelsBackground = isset($Format["LabelsBackground"]) ? $Format["LabelsBackground"] : TRUE;
+ $LabelsBGR = isset($Format["LabelsBGR"]) ? $Format["LabelsBGR"] : 255;
+ $LabelsBGG = isset($Format["LabelsBGR"]) ? $Format["LabelsBGG"] : 255;
+ $LabelsBGB = isset($Format["LabelsBGR"]) ? $Format["LabelsBGB"] : 255;
+ $LabelsBGAlpha = isset($Format["LabelsBGAlpha"]) ? $Format["LabelsBGAlpha"] : 50;
+ $LabelPos = isset($Format["LabelPos"]) ? $Format["LabelPos"] : RADAR_LABELS_ROTATED;
+ $LabelPadding = isset($Format["LabelPadding"]) ? $Format["LabelPadding"] : 4;
+ $DrawPoints = isset($Format["DrawPoints"]) ? $Format["DrawPoints"] : TRUE;
+ $PointRadius = isset($Format["PointRadius"]) ? $Format["PointRadius"] : 4;
+ $PointSurrounding = isset($Format["PointRadius"]) ? $Format["PointRadius"] : -30;
+ $DrawLines = isset($Format["DrawLines"]) ? $Format["DrawLines"] : TRUE;
+ $LineLoopStart = isset($Format["LineLoopStart"]) ? $Format["LineLoopStart"] : TRUE;
+ $DrawPoly = isset($Format["DrawPoly"]) ? $Format["DrawPoly"] : FALSE;
+ $PolyAlpha = isset($Format["PolyAlpha"]) ? $Format["PolyAlpha"] : 40;
+ $FontSize = $Object->FontSize;
+ $X1 = $Object->GraphAreaX1;
+ $Y1 = $Object->GraphAreaY1;
+ $X2 = $Object->GraphAreaX2;
+ $Y2 = $Object->GraphAreaY2;
+ $RecordImageMap = isset($Format["RecordImageMap"]) ? $Format["RecordImageMap"] : FALSE;
+
+ /* Cancel default tick length if ticks not enabled */
+ if ( $DrawTicks == FALSE ) { $TicksLength = 0; }
+
+ /* Data Processing */
+ $Data = $Values->getData();
+ $Palette = $Values->getPalette();
+
+ /* Catch the number of required axis */
+ $LabelSerie = $Data["Abscissa"];
+ if ( $LabelSerie != "" )
+ { $Points = count($Data["Series"][$LabelSerie]["Data"]); }
+ else
+ {
+ $Points = 0;
+ foreach($Data["Series"] as $SerieName => $DataArray)
+ { if ( count($DataArray["Data"]) > $Points ) { $Points = count($DataArray["Data"]); } }
+ }
+
+ /* Draw the axis */
+ $CenterX = ($X2-$X1)/2 + $X1;
+ $CenterY = ($Y2-$Y1)/2 + $Y1;
+
+ $EdgeHeight = min(($X2-$X1)/2,($Y2-$Y1)/2);
+ if ( $WriteLabels )
+ $EdgeHeight = $EdgeHeight - $FontSize - $LabelPadding - $TicksLength;
+
+ /* Determine the scale if set to automatic */
+ if ( $SegmentHeight == SEGMENT_HEIGHT_AUTO)
+ {
+ $Max = 0;
+ foreach($Data["Series"] as $SerieName => $DataArray)
+ {
+ if ( $SerieName != $LabelSerie )
+ {
+ if ( max($DataArray["Data"]) > $Max ) { $Max = max($DataArray["Data"]); }
+ }
+ }
+ $MaxSegments = $EdgeHeight/20;
+ $Scale = $Object->computeScale(0,$Max,$MaxSegments,array(1,2,5));
+
+ $Segments = $Scale["Rows"];
+ $SegmentHeight = $Scale["RowHeight"];
+ }
+
+ if ( $LabelMiddle && $SkipLabels == 1 )
+ { $Axisoffset = (360/$Points)/2; }
+ elseif ( $LabelMiddle && $SkipLabels != 1 )
+ { $Axisoffset = (360/($Points/$SkipLabels))/2; }
+ elseif ( !$LabelMiddle )
+ { $Axisoffset = 0; }
+
+ /* Background processing */
+ if ( $DrawBackground )
+ {
+ $RestoreShadow = $Object->Shadow;
+ $Object->Shadow = FALSE;
+
+ if ($BackgroundGradient == NULL)
+ {
+ if ( $Layout == RADAR_LAYOUT_STAR )
+ {
+ $Color = array("R"=>$BackgroundR,"G"=>$BackgroundG,"B"=>$BackgroundB,"Alpha"=>$BackgroundAlpha);
+ $PointArray = "";
+ for($i=0;$i<=360;$i=$i+(360/$Points))
+ {
+ $PointArray[] = cos(deg2rad($i+$AxisRotation)) * $EdgeHeight + $CenterX;
+ $PointArray[] = sin(deg2rad($i+$AxisRotation)) * $EdgeHeight + $CenterY;
+ }
+ $Object->drawPolygon($PointArray,$Color);
+ }
+ elseif ( $Layout == RADAR_LAYOUT_CIRCLE )
+ {
+ $Color = array("R"=>$BackgroundR,"G"=>$BackgroundG,"B"=>$BackgroundB,"Alpha"=>$BackgroundAlpha);
+ $Object->drawFilledCircle($CenterX,$CenterY,$EdgeHeight,$Color);
+ }
+ }
+ else
+ {
+ $GradientROffset = ($BackgroundGradient["EndR"] - $BackgroundGradient["StartR"]) / $Segments;
+ $GradientGOffset = ($BackgroundGradient["EndG"] - $BackgroundGradient["StartG"]) / $Segments;
+ $GradientBOffset = ($BackgroundGradient["EndB"] - $BackgroundGradient["StartB"]) / $Segments;
+ $GradientAlphaOffset = ($BackgroundGradient["EndAlpha"] - $BackgroundGradient["StartAlpha"]) / $Segments;
+
+ if ( $Layout == RADAR_LAYOUT_STAR )
+ {
+ for($j=$Segments;$j>=1;$j--)
+ {
+ $Color = array("R"=>$BackgroundGradient["StartR"]+$GradientROffset*$j,"G"=>$BackgroundGradient["StartG"]+$GradientGOffset*$j,"B"=>$BackgroundGradient["StartB"]+$GradientBOffset*$j,"Alpha"=>$BackgroundGradient["StartAlpha"]+$GradientAlphaOffset*$j);
+ $PointArray = "";
+
+ for($i=0;$i<=360;$i=$i+(360/$Points))
+ {
+ $PointArray[] = cos(deg2rad($i+$A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terX;
+ $PointArray[] = sin(deg2rad($i+$A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terY;
+ }
+ $Object->drawPolygon($PointArray,$Color);
+ }
+ }
+ elseif ( $Layout == RADAR_LAYOUT_CIRCLE )
+ {
+ for($j=$Segments;$j>=1;$j--)
+ {
+ $Color = array("R"=>$BackgroundGradient["StartR"]+$GradientROffset*$j,"G"=>$BackgroundGradient["StartG"]+$GradientGOffset*$j,"B"=>$BackgroundGradient["StartB"]+$GradientBOffset*$j,"Alpha"=>$BackgroundGradient["StartAlpha"]+$GradientAlphaOffset*$j);
+ $Object->drawFilledCircle($CenterX,$CenterY,($EdgeHeight/$Segments)*$j,$Color);
+ }
+ }
+ }
+ $Object->Shadow = $RestoreShadow;
+ }
+
+ /* Axis to axis lines */
+ $Color = array("R"=>$AxisR,"G"=>$AxisG,"B"=>$AxisB,"Alpha"=>$AxisAlpha);
+ $ColorDotted = array("R"=>$AxisR,"G"=>$AxisG,"B"=>$AxisB,"Alpha"=>$AxisAlpha*.8, "Ticks"=>2);
+ if ( $Layout == RADAR_LAYOUT_STAR )
+ {
+ for($j=1;$j<=$Segments;$j++)
+ {
+ for($i=0;$i<360;$i=$i+(360/$Points))
+ {
+ $EdgeX1 = cos(deg2rad($i+$A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terX;
+ $EdgeY1 = sin(deg2rad($i+$A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terY;
+ $EdgeX2 = cos(deg2rad($i+$AxisRotation+(360/$Points))) * ($EdgeHeight/$Segments)*$j + $CenterX;
+ $EdgeY2 = sin(deg2rad($i+$AxisRotation+(360/$Points))) * ($EdgeHeight/$Segments)*$j + $CenterY;
+
+ $Object->drawLine($EdgeX1,$EdgeY1,$EdgeX2,$EdgeY2,$Color);
+ }
+ }
+ }
+ elseif ( $Layout == RADAR_LAYOUT_CIRCLE )
+ {
+ for($j=1;$j<=$Segments;$j++)
+ {
+ $Radius = ($EdgeHeight/$Segments)*$j;
+ $Object->drawCircle($CenterX,$CenterY,$Radius,$Radius,$Color);
+ }
+ }
+
+ if ( $DrawAxisValues )
+ {
+ if ( $LabelsBackground )
+ $Options = array("DrawBox"=>TRUE, "Align"=>TEXT_ALIGN_MIDDLEMIDDLE,"BoxR"=>$LabelsBGR,"BoxG"=>$LabelsBGG,"BoxB"=>$LabelsBGB,"BoxAlpha"=>$LabelsBGAlpha);
+ else
+ $Options = array("Align"=>TEXT_ALIGN_MIDDLEMIDDLE);
+
+ if ( $AxisBoxRounded ) { $Options["BoxRounded"] = TRUE; }
+
+ $Options["FontName"] = $AxisFontName;
+ $Options["FontSize"] = $AxisFontSize;
+
+ $Angle = 360 / ($Points*2);
+ for($j=1;$j<=$Segments;$j++)
+ {
+ $Label = $j * $SegmentHeight;
+
+ if ( $Layout == RADAR_LAYOUT_CIRCLE )
+ {
+ $EdgeX1 = cos(deg2rad($Angle+$A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terX;
+ $EdgeY1 = sin(deg2rad($Angle+$A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terY;
+ }
+ elseif ( $Layout == RADAR_LAYOUT_STAR )
+ {
+ $EdgeX1 = cos(deg2rad($A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terX;
+ $EdgeY1 = sin(deg2rad($A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terY;
+ $EdgeX2 = cos(deg2rad((360 / $Points) + $A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terX;
+ $EdgeY2 = sin(deg2rad((360 / $Points) + $AxisRotation)) * ($EdgeHeight/$Segments)*$j + $CenterY;
+
+ $EdgeX1 = ($EdgeX2 - $EdgeX1)/2 + $EdgeX1;
+ $EdgeY1 = ($EdgeY2 - $EdgeY1)/2 + $EdgeY1;
+ }
+
+ $Object->drawText($EdgeX1,$EdgeY1,$Label,$Options);
+ }
+ }
+
+ /* Axis lines */
+ $ID = 0;
+ for($i=0;$i<360;$i=$i+(360/$Points))
+ {
+ $EdgeX = cos(deg2rad($i+$AxisRotation)) * ($EdgeHeight+$TicksLength) + $CenterX;
+ $EdgeY = sin(deg2rad($i+$AxisRotation)) * ($EdgeHeight+$TicksLength) + $CenterY;
+
+ if ($ID % $SkipLabels == 0)
+ { $Object->drawLine($CenterX,$CenterY,$EdgeX,$EdgeY,$Color); }
+ else
+ { $Object->drawLine($CenterX,$CenterY,$EdgeX,$EdgeY,$ColorDotted); }
+
+ if ( $WriteLabels )
+ {
+ $LabelX = cos(deg2rad($i+$AxisRotation+$Axisoffset)) * ($EdgeHeight+$LabelPadding+$TicksLength) + $CenterX;
+ $LabelY = sin(deg2rad($i+$AxisRotation+$Axisoffset)) * ($EdgeHeight+$LabelPadding+$TicksLength) + $CenterY;
+
+ if ( $LabelSerie != "" )
+ { $Label = isset($Data["Series"][$LabelSerie]["Data"][$ID]) ? $Data["Series"][$LabelSerie]["Data"][$ID] : ""; }
+ else
+ $Label = $ID;
+
+ if ($ID % $SkipLabels == 0)
+ {
+ if ( $LabelPos == RADAR_LABELS_ROTATED )
+ $Object->drawText($LabelX,$LabelY,$Label,array("Angle"=>(360-($i+$AxisRotation+$Axisoffset))-90,"Align"=>TEXT_ALIGN_BOTTOMMIDDLE));
+ else
+ {
+ if ( (floor($LabelX) == floor($CenterX)) && (floor($LabelY) < flo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_BOTTOMMIDDLE)); }
+ if ( (floor($LabelX) > floor($CenterX)) && (floor($LabelY) < flo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_BOTTOMLEFT)); }
+ if ( (floor($LabelX) > floor($CenterX)) && (floor($LabelY) == flo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_MIDDLELEFT)); }
+ if ( (floor($LabelX) > floor($CenterX)) && (floor($LabelY) > flo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_TOPLEFT)); }
+ if ( (floor($LabelX) < floor($CenterX)) && (floor($LabelY) < flo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_BOTTOMRIGHT)); }
+ if ( (floor($LabelX) < floor($CenterX)) && (floor($LabelY) == flo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_MIDDLERIGHT)); }
+ if ( (floor($LabelX) < floor($CenterX)) && (floor($LabelY) > flo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_TOPRIGHT)); }
+ if ( (floor($LabelX) == floor($CenterX)) && (floor($LabelY) > floor($CenterY)) ) { $Object->drawText($LabelX,$LabelY,$Label,array("Align"=>TEXT_ALIGN_TOPMIDDLE)); }
+ }
+ }
+ }
+ $ID++;
+ }
+
+ /* Compute the plots position */
+ $ID = 0; $Plot = "";
+ foreach($Data["Series"] as $SerieName => $DataS)
+ {
+ if ( $SerieName != $LabelSerie )
+ {
+ $Color = array("R"=>$Palette[$ID]["R"],"G"=>$Palette[$ID]["G"],"B"=>$Palette[$ID]["B"],"Alpha"=>$Palette[$ID]["Alpha"],"Surrounding"=>$PointSurrounding);
+ foreach($DataS["Data"] as $Key => $Value)
+ {
+ $Angle = (360/$Points) * $Key;
+ $Length = ($EdgeHeight/($Segments*$SegmentHeight))*$Value;
+
+ $X = cos(deg2rad($Angle+$AxisRotation)) * $Length + $CenterX;
+ $Y = sin(deg2rad($Angle+$AxisRotation)) * $Length + $CenterY;
+
+ $Plot[$ID][] = array($X,$Y,$Value);
+
+ if ( $RecordImageMap ) { $this->pChartObject->addToImageMap("CIRCLE",floor($X).",".floor($Y).",".floor($PointRadius),$this->pChartObject->toHTMLColor($Palette[$ID]["R"],$Palette[$ID]["G"],$Palette[$ID]["B"]),$DataS["Description"],$Data["Series"][$LabelSerie]["Data"][$Key]." = ".$Value); }
+ }
+ $ID++;
+ }
+ }
+
+ /* Draw all that stuff! */
+ foreach($Plot as $ID => $Points)
+ {
+ $Color = array("R"=>$Palette[$ID]["R"],"G"=>$Palette[$ID]["G"],"B"=>$Palette[$ID]["B"],"Alpha"=>$Palette[$ID]["Alpha"],"Surrounding"=>$PointSurrounding);
+
+ /* Draw the polygons */
+ if ( $DrawPoly )
+ {
+ if ($PolyAlpha != NULL)
+ $Color = array("R"=>$Palette[$ID]["R"],"G"=>$Palette[$ID]["G"],"B"=>$Palette[$ID]["B"],"Alpha"=>$PolyAlpha,"Surrounding"=>$PointSurrounding);
+
+ $PointsArray = "";
+ for($i=0; $i<count($Points);$i++)
+ { $PointsArray[] = $Points[$i][0]; $PointsArray[] = $Points[$i][1]; }
+ $Object->drawPolygon($PointsArray,$Color);
+ }
+
+ $Color = array("R"=>$Palette[$ID]["R"],"G"=>$Palette[$ID]["G"],"B"=>$Palette[$ID]["B"],"Alpha"=>$Palette[$ID]["Alpha"],"Surrounding"=>$PointSurrounding);
+
+ /* Bubble and labels settings */
+ $TextSettings = array("Align"=>TEXT_ALIGN_MIDDLEMIDDLE,"FontName"=>$ValueFontName,"FontSize"=>$ValueFontSize,"R"=>$Palette[$ID]["R"],"G"=>$Palette[$ID]["G"],"B"=>$Palette[$ID]["B"]);
+ $InnerColor = array("R"=>$InnerBubbleR,"G"=>$InnerBubbleG,"B"=>$InnerBubbleB,"Alpha"=>$InnerBubbleAlpha);
+ if ( $OuterBubbleR != VOID )
+ $OuterColor = array("R"=>$OuterBubbleR,"G"=>$OuterBubbleG,"B"=>$OuterBubbleB,"Alpha"=>$OuterBubbleAlpha);
+ else
+ $OuterColor = array("R"=>$Palette[$ID]["R"]+20,"G"=>$Palette[$ID]["G"]+20,"B"=>$Palette[$ID]["B"]+20,"Alpha"=>$Palette[$ID]["Alpha"]);
+
+ /* Loop to the starting points if asked */
+ if ( $LineLoopStart && $DrawLines )
+ $Object->drawLine($Points[count($Points)-1][0],$Points[count($Points)-1][1],$Points[0][0],$Points[0][1],$Color);
+
+ /* Draw the lines & points */
+ for($i=0; $i<count($Points);$i++)
+ {
+ if ( $DrawLines && $i < count($Points)-1)
+ $Object->drawLine($Points[$i][0],$Points[$i][1],$Points[$i+1][0],$Points[$i+1][1],$Color);
+
+ if ( $DrawPoints )
+ $Object->drawFilledCircle($Points[$i][0],$Points[$i][1],$PointRadius,$Color);
+
+ if ( $WriteValuesInBubble && $WriteValues )
+ {
+ $TxtPos = $this->pChartObject->getTextBox($Points[$i][0],$Points[$i][1],$ValueFontName,$ValueFontSize,0,$Points[$i][2]);
+ $Radius = floor(($TxtPos[1]["X"] - $TxtPos[0]["X"] + $ValuePadding*2)/2);
+
+ $this->pChartObject->drawFilledCircle($Points[$i][0],$Points[$i][1],$Radius+$OuterBubbleRadius,$OuterColor);
+ $this->pChartObject->drawFilledCircle($Points[$i][0],$Points[$i][1],$Radius,$InnerColor);
+ }
+
+ if ( $WriteValues )
+ $this->pChartObject->drawText($Points[$i][0]-1,$Points[$i][1]-1,$Points[$i][2],$TextSettings);
+ }
+ }
+ }
